Taarak Mehta Ka Ooltah Chashmah (TMKOC) is one of India’s longest-running sitcoms, first aired on July 28, 2008 on Sony SAB, created by Asit Kumarr Modi and produced by Neela Film Productions.
It is based on columnist Tarak Mehta’s Gujarati work Duniya Ne Undha Chashmah.
The show revolves around the residents of Gokuldham Society, portraying unity in diversity through humor and everyday challenges.
With over 4,500 episodes, TMKOC blends comedy with social messages, making it a cultural phenomenon. Its characters—Jethalal, Bhide, and others—have become household names, offering laughter while reflecting Indian middle-class life
P.S. Ooltah Chashma means Reverse EyeGlasses
